HD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2022 in Review

3,249 of the 6,341 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Home Depot (HD) for Q1 2022, worth a combined $258B — down 15% from $303B a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 203 funds closed out of HD and 158 opened new positions — a net loss of 45 holders — while 1,332 trimmed existing stakes and 1,431 added.

The largest buyer was BlackRock, adding an estimated $709M. The largest seller was Capital Research Global Investors, cutting an estimated $1.69B.
